All Asylum Officers are required to attend and complete the Asylum Officer Basic Training Course (AOBTC), which is a national training course that is specific to asylum adjudications. There are up to two Quality Assurance and Training Officers (QA/Ts) in each of the eight field Asylum Offices. Basic Training The program, which lasts 13 weeks, is designed to give new immigration and customs enforcement or immigration agents a complete understanding of basic immigration law, detention and fingerprinting procedures, interviewing techniques and the detection and seizure of contraband. USCIS Deputy Director Lori Scialabba and FLETC Director Connie Patrick served as keynote speakers at todays ribbon-cutting ceremony, where they welcomed 160 students to the five-week residential Immigration Services Officer BASIC class. The FDNS Officer Training Program is a three-day, FLETC-taught program specifically created for Immigration Officers within FDNS, United States Citizenship and Immigration Services (USCIS), in which officers conduct residential and/or workplace site visits as a regular part of their jobs. This course instructs asylum officers on how to adjudicate childrens claims, including guidelines for child-sensitive interview techniques and considerations for the legal analysis of claims involving child applicants. The primary focus of this lesson is the determination as to whether an applicant has established that past harm suffered or future harm feared is on account of one of the five protected characteristics. This module discusses membership in a particular social group and examines its interpretation in administrative and judicial case law. Separate training sessions address interviewing survivors of torture, identifying possible cases of victims of trafficking, handling cases of children, and handling claims that may be specific to women. USCIS Asylum Officer Basic Training Course (AOBTC) Apr 21, 2013 Resource Description: Asylum Officers are required to complete, among other courses, a five-week Asylum Officer Basic Training Course (AOBTC).
